Local Priorities

Reduce drug dealing and antisocial behaviour on Walm Lane between Willesden Green Station and Sainsbury’s

Issued: 29 Apr 2026

Status Update

Local officers continue to conduct high visibility patrols in the area. We aim to utilise assets such as TCT and are in the process of planning a number of operations aimed at tackling/disrupting this type of activity. Plain clothes Operations have proved fruitful previously therefore we will aim do do further Ops.

Actioned: 29 Apr 2026

Reduce drug dealing and drug taking around Chapter Road, Cooper Road and Dollis Hill station

Issued: 29 Apr 2026

Status Update

We have had successes in arresting several suspects previously. We are in the process of plans for utilising partners BTP and conducting plain clothes patrols/operations in the area as well as a walk round with the ASB officer for the council along with enforcement officers. We are awaiting news on potential instal of CCTV.

Actioned: 29 Apr 2026

Reduce crime and antisocial behaviour around Lechmere Road, Grange Road, Brondesbury Park and the library

Issued: 29 Apr 2026

Status Update

Local officers continue to conduct high visibility patrols in the area as well as targeted operations to detect and deter ASB. One of our options is to develop local intelligence to obtain search warrants at addresses where drug dealing activity is taking place. Utilise CCTV in the vicinity to identify offenders
